The Lexani LX Thirty is a performance focused tire designed for drivers who want responsive handling, modern styling, and reliable grip for everyday use. It features an advanced all season compound that stays stable in warm temperatures while maintaining the flexibility needed for cooler weather. This gives the tire consistent traction on dry and wet pavement, along with predictable steering feel during highway driving.
The directional tread pattern enhances straight line stability and improves water evacuation, which helps reduce the risk of hydroplaning during heavy rain. Its wide shoulder blocks add cornering confidence by increasing the surface area that meets the road when the vehicle leans into a turn. The center rib improves steering precision and gives the driver a more connected feel on the road. The LX Thirty is also built with a low profile aesthetic that appeals to drivers who want a sportier appearance without giving up ride comfort.
Best Suited For
The Lexani LX Thirty is commonly used on sports sedans, coupes, luxury sedans, crossovers, and vehicles that benefit from a performance oriented tire. It is a strong match for drivers who want responsive handling, modern style, and solid all season traction for daily use.

Lexani Tires, part of the Lexani brand founded in 1996 in the USA, is a prominent name in the custom aftermarket automotive scene, specializing in performance and luxury-styled tires. Operating with a global distribution network primarily focused on North America, Lexani Tires is recognized for its bold designs and value in the performance segment, offering enhanced aesthetics and capable handling for passenger cars, SUVs, and light trucks. Lexani consistently features its innovative tire and wheel packages at high-profile automotive events like the SEMA Show, underscoring its deep integration with the vehicle customization culture.
